WArNINg To ensure personal safety, read the Safety Information before using the MicroDock II Base Station. The MicroDock II Automatic Test and Calibration Station (“the station”) provides automated calibration, bump testing and data transfer for the XD and X5 detectors.

The Inlet Setup option is used to setup the specific gas cylinders for bump checks and calibrations. This option is used to • select the gas type(s) • enter the corresponding gas concentrations level(s), and • enter the gas cylinder lot # of each selected gas. NOTe Maximum ten docking modules can be connected to a station. There is a maximum limit of six charging modules. Six charging modules plus four non-charging modules can be connected to the station. MicroDock II Automatic Test and Calibration Station...

Specifications The MicroDock II is for indoor use only. Instrument Dimensions 21.2 x 26.3 x 8.2 cm (8.3 x 10.4 x 3.2 in.) base station and one docking module Weight 0.98 kg (2.15 lb) Enclosure Impact resistant PC/ABS (polycarbonate) Operating Temperature +10°C to +35°C (+50°F to +95ºF)
For AC main installation, a circuit breaker should be included in the building installation as a disconnect device for the equipment. The disconnect device should be installed in close proximity to the equipment and the device should be marked as a disconnecting means for the equipment.
